Geschenk/ɡəˈʃɛŋk/present; gift

Geschenk is a German noun that means present or gift. It is pronounced /ɡəˈʃɛŋk/. As a noun it takes the article "das", with the plural form "Geschenke".

Definitions

1.something given to someone without payment, often for a special occasion(thing given)

a.a present for a celebration or as a sign of affection

Zu meinem Geburtstag habe ich viele Geschenke bekommen.I received many presents for my birthday.

b.a charitable or generous gift

Das neue Krankenhaus war ein Geschenk der Stadt an die Bürger.The new hospital was a gift from the city to the citizens.

Declension

Genderneuter

SingularPlural
Nominativedas Geschenkdie Geschenke
Genitivedes Geschenkesder Geschenke
Dativedem Geschenkden Geschenken
Accusativedas Geschenkdie Geschenke
